Churches Doing Background Checks
More churches and faith-based groups are recognizing the importance of stringent background checks among those who working with children. This development comes as a result of the recent increase in church abuse scandals among minors.
Child advocacy groups agree that not all background checks are equally as effective. Some highlight the importance of having Volunteer Tracking System in place for volunteers, and that background checks should be performed on clergy and staff.
Background checks should ideally be conducted on the local, state and federal levels to ensure public safety. Many would be surprised to know that many pedophiles do not have criminal records because they have yet to be caught in the act or formally prosecuted.
LifeWay Christian Resources made the announcement in 2008 that it will be partnering with backgroundchecks.com to improve screening practices, while offering Volunteer Tracking System services at a lower rate.
There is a basic background check option offered for $10 that provides national criminal and sex offender search. The program has been proven effective and is being widely used in church communities throughout the US.
Since 2008, over 900 churches and organizations have used the Volunteer Tracking System in over 11,277 background checks. Nearly 40 percent of background checks returned hits on minor and major criminal incidents.
Nearly 21 percent of the background checks returned records for misdemeanors and felonies. Over 600 of the returned records revealed felony offenses, according to Lifeway. Backgroundchecks.com service has helped improve hiring practices among employers that use the services.
Victims' rights advocates pressed to have the checks performed on the higher level members of the organizations. The SBC determined that it was incapable of creating an internal database or an office to process sex abuse claims. Instead it committed to working with churches to conduct background checks through a Volunteer Tracking System and facilitate the sharing of data among others organizations in the church community.
The partnership between Lifeway and backgroundchecks.com grew in response to the need to protect potential victims from child sex abuse.
Insurance companies are in support of thorough background checks and Volunteer Tracking Systems even though they are not a requirement. They also recommend having a minimum of two adults in a room with children. Children should always be kept in rooms with windows and the doors of classrooms should be kept ajar at all times. New church members should be allowed to work with children until they've been a part of the community for six months. Insurance companies recommend that checks be performed through a Volunteer Tracking System on new and existing members periodically.
One expert recommends that LexisNexis be used in the screening process to screen the individual's lifestyle. In 2007, 47,573 people were screened using the LexisNexis system by Church Mutual clients. This year, it is expected that the number will grow to 76,262.
Many church organizations are using a Volunteer Tracking System as a preemptive measure to protect children of the congregation. Some church leaders see this as an invaluable tool that helps them remain vigilant. Although the background screenings can be costly, the implications are far worse for not adopting these stringent screening practices.

A recent report filed by CBS indicates a disturbing trend in the healthcare industry. According to a government report from the Department of Health and Human Services, 92% of representative pool of 260 nursing homes across the country had at least one employee with a criminal record on staff in 2009. With the job seeker pool as large as it is and the sensitive nature of the nursing home industry, it seems surprising that nursing homes would continue to hire people with criminal records...
Employers are entitled to run background checks on prospective new hires but they must adopt a policy that complies with federal and state laws. Job applicants may sue the employer if it is possible to prove discrimination if the pre-employment screening is biased based on equal opportunity laws. Therefore, it may be prudent to hire a background screening company that specializes in running background checks and is able to do so within the constraints of all applicable laws...
